Since California deregulated its haulage licensing laws in 1980 the average age of lorries has risen from four to six years. Increased competition, which has driven down profits, is blamed for skimped maintenance. As a result accidents increased by 20% in 1984 alone, and the trend has not been reversed since then.

Some see the RI1A/FTA "No need to Speed" campaign as a pure PR device to head off compulsory fit ment of speed limiters. These cynics will find support in the attitude of the Californian Trucking Association, the RHA's local equivalent. The CTA dislikes the use of unmarked cars, but regards it as "preferable to stricter enforcement and tighter controls".

One purely transatlantic feature of the under-cover operation is that "shotguns will be stored under front seats instead of being vertically mounted on the dashboard."
